About Me

I am a senior year undergraduate student from VIT (Vellore Campus) pursuing a major in Computer Science and Engineering. My research interests include natural language procesing and its intersection with healthcare and social media. I also spend time studying various low resource languages. I am currently working on assessing various language models available for English, Hindi and Marathi to test their syntactic capsbilities.

I am also an active Data Scientist and actively takes part in online hackathon platforms such as Kaggle and MachineHack. I engage with the student research community by being part of The Language Research Group (LRG) at BITS Goa. Apart from the above mentioned interests, I am also enthusiastic about History of Mankind, Psycology, Evolution of Human Kind and Trance Music.

Experience

 
 
 
 
 
Machine Learning Intern
Feb 2020 – May 2020 VIT Vellore, India
Studied and worked on elastic search engine using BERT for legal professionals to increase output accuracy and reduce the time to get results. Built various web scrapers for Indian Tribunal sites to obtain and process information on legal issues.
 
 
 
 
 
Data Science Intern
Jan 2020 – Jun 2020 Vellore, IN
Worked on different Machine Learning based approaches for feature extraction from corporate bonds. Built a pipeline for automating the process of extracting First coupon date and Issue currency related to bonds.
